Sylphy operates at about 90% of its maximum torque at 2k rpm and the CVT will couple to that torque range for most of the "gear ratio" (I knew, it does not really have a gear) for optimum power / fuel consumption. NVH is pretty good.. but due to the torque curve, it does not have very good max speed as the torque are most useful as mid range torque. If you tends to drive at highspeed often, the car may not be suitable. FC wise, it is very very good

The Mileage is one thing.. the more concerns are.. if it is really a test driven car.. that meant a lot already slam the gas pedal to try the pick up, try the power.. taking hard corners.. hard braking.. this and that.. you won't know how each testers will do to the car.

On the other hand, low mileage does not meant your car has not been driven. When I test drove the 1.6SX last year, the speedo meter was not connected.. the SA BSed me that Showroom unit has that disconnected but all of us know, that is to cheat the buyers that those cars are new when they deliver to the final owner. These things happen in Dealer more as Dealers have to fork out their own money for all the cars and they will not have dedicated test drive unit.. hence test drive car = other owner's new car to be.
